Web23 hours ago · Lift the fries out of the oil using a slotted spoon or spider. Drain them on a cooling rack set over a baking sheet or on layers of clean paper towels. Let sit until completely cool—at least 30 minutes and up to several hours. At this point, you can stash the fries in the fridge and finish frying them the next day.
